Olpe climate — normals and trends
Olpe (Germany) has a warm-summer humid continental climate (Dfb) under the Köppen-Geiger classification. Its mean annual temperature is 8.0 °C and it receives 1,178 mm of precipitation per year.
These figures are normals computed over 86 complete calendar years, from 1940 to 2025, using ERA5 reanalysis data from the Copernicus programme.
The warmest month is July (16.3 °C on average) and the coldest is January (-0.4 °C). Rainfall peaks in December.
Olpe averages 79 frost days, 2 hot days (≥ 30 °C) and 178 rainy days per year.
Olpe has warmed by +2.1 °C between 1940 and 2025, or +0.25 °C per decade. This trend is statistically significant.
The number of frost days there went from about 96 to 62 per year over the period.
The hottest day of the period reached 35.8 °C (on 25 July 2019) and the coldest -25.0 °C (on 13 February 1940).
Data from ERA5 reanalysis (Copernicus Climate Change Service), redistributed under a CC-BY 4.0 licence. Normals are recomputed whenever the archive is updated.
